How did Rodney King die?

According to the San Bernardino County Coroner, via CNN, King drowned to death after entering "a state of drug and alcohol-induced delirium" and either jumped into the pool or fell in, against his judgment, impaired by the alcohol, cocaine, and PCP found in his body. Rodney King was 47.

What was Mindy McCready's biggest hit?

In 1996, Mindy McCready was one of the biggest rising stars in country music, according to Rolling Stone, releasing the two million-selling "Ten Thousand Angels ," which includes hits like "Guys Do it All the Time" and the title track. Her follow-up albums performed progressively worse, and by the mid-2000s, McCready's personal issues made tabloid headlines.

Who was the bassist for Alice in Chains?

As the band's original bassist, according to Rolling Stone, Mike Starr was a big part of Alice in Chains' sound, and he played on the band's first two big releases, "Facelift" and "Sap" before being fired over his drug use in 1993. Alice In Chains went dormant in 1996 after lead singer Layne Staley overdosed and retreated into private life, according to Rolling Stone. Staley died after a long period of heroin addiction in 2002, and Starr is likely the last person to see him alive when both were in the throes of drug abuse.

Who played Mikey Blumberg in the 90s?

As an actor with 20 or so credits that include small parts on '90s shows like "7th Heaven," "Dave's World," and Roseanne," Jason Davis' s face might not be immediately recognizable, but his voice is very familiar to people of a certain age. On four seasons of the millennium-era, Disney-produced Saturday morning cartoon "Recess" — as well as in various direct-to-video spinoffs and a feature film — Davis played Mikey Blumberg, a kid who contained multitudes, an excellent athlete and deep thinker who did a little poetry, ballet, and opera on the side.
